Full job description

The Store Manager motivates and inspires the team to achieve store productivity goals. They will do this by analyzing business and market trends as well as historical data to create strategies to drive top line sales. They will lead a team including Assistant Manager, Head Clerks, Receiving Manager, and Sales employees; as well as manage payroll budgets and store controlled expenses to ensure the store's contribution is on target.   • EAP through AllOne Health (formerly Carebridge) Key Roles and Responsibilities:
  • Assumes overall responsibility for the store
  • Consistently creates a welcoming environment for the customer by greeting and assisting and well as quickly responding to customer inquiries and needs
  • Demonstrates desired behaviors for staff including driving sales, handling difficult and/or complicated sales, cash management, inventory, and follow-up with customers
  • Maintains a strong leadership presence in store, while ensuring that all customers receive exceptional service
  • Ensures company standards are met for store and associate appearance at all times
  • Prioritizes, plans, and adjusts schedules as necessary to maximize sales
  • Consistently reviews payroll, ensuring appropriate staff levels at all times
  • Plans, coordinates, and executes all merchandising direction, campaigns, and sales promotions in a timely manner
  • Coaches team in the moment, providing consistent and constructive feedback
  • Utilizes company tools to diagnose opportunities and develops action plans to improve performance
  • Ensures staff is trained and knowledgeable in customer service, merchandise and operations
  • Manages and assesses staff performance through consistent feedback, coaching, developmental plans, and performance appraisals
  • Forecasts/reforecast business, focusing on productivity to meet sales goals
  • Enforce all company policies and procedures, including health, safety, and security
  • Manages store controlled expenses to budget, identifying opportunities to increase contribution
  • Manages and controls shrink
  • Regularly communicates with District Manager to discuss strengths, opportunities, and trends in business
  • Identifies opportunities to drive traffic into the store through community events (weddings, parties, etc.)
  • Partner with corporate office personnel to increase sales, drive/promote merchandise categories, and expand markets
  • Creates customer loyalty and creates relationships within local community
  • Ensures all pricing, signage, and displays are correct at all times
  • Receives regular vendor deliveries and stock sales floor in a timely manner
  • Responsible for monitoring inventory stock levels Skills Required:
